The Four-Percenters of 1994 Although its interesting that some of the earliest and most popular brands like Camel, Lucky, and Winston eventually lost share and volumes, what might be more interesting is that by 1994, only four full price brands had a 4% (or greater) market share: Marlboro - 28.1% Winston - 5.8% Newport - 5.1% Camel - 4.0% In the chart below, we see the continuation of the volumes and market share of Marlboro from the 1990s to present day
